64 ounce growler
Served in a mug

A - It is a bronze colored beer with a couple inches of off-white head.

S - I get some citrus with a caramel malt balance.

T - It is pretty hoppy for a pale ale. It has a citrus taste, but it does not overwhelm the malt.

M - Moderate with a slight chalky feel.

O - This beer was a nice surprise. I thought it was more IPA than pale ale. Regardless it was an excellent pale ale.

Got to have this on opening day.

A-Light copper in color with very little head retention. Moderate to minimal lacing shown on sides of glass while drinking.

S-Lemon citrus with very minor notes of malt or any sweetness to it. Very hop forward, smells more like a balanced IPA than a APA.

T-Tastes more like a IPA than a APA also. Very hop forward with some slight astringencies to the profile. Very minimal sweetness noted on the back end with some light esters at the end.

M- A bit light/watery. Feels like it needs some more malt backbone to it. Coating with the bitterness.

O-Not a bad beer overall, just needs some tweeks and tinkering. Good start. Really cannot wait to see what this brewery can do!

First beer at the first night open. Yeah buddy :)

A: Pours a copper orange, small off white head settles to a very small ring. Not a lot of lacing. Okay.

S: Small caramel sweetness, nice citrus and earthy hops. Very light toast notes behind it all.

T: Citrusy bitterness, caramel sweetness, hidden abv, finishes clean and a little fruity.

M: Lighter body, lower carbonation, slightly oily.

O: Solid first beer. A couple tweaks here and there and it would be a damn good.
